A leading logistics provider is looking for a Class One driver to deliver products across the UK and Northern Ireland. The role includes ensuring timely and accurate deliveries, operating vehicles safely, and maintaining records.
Candidates must hold an LGV1/HGV1 Licence and a Driver CPC Card, with flexible night working being essential.
This position offers a comprehensive benefits package including healthcare, competitive bonuses, and a pension scheme.
